PERLICK RESIDENTIAL UNDERCOUNTER CUBELET ICE MAKER PRODUCT MANUAL MAINTENANCE CLEANING AND SANITIZING INSTRUCTIONS The appliance must be cleaned and sanitized at least twice a year. More frequent cleaning and sanitizing may be required in some conditions. ! DANGER To prevent injury to individuals and damage to the appliance, do not use ammonia type cleaners. Carefully follow any instructions provided ! DANGER with the cleaning and sanitizing solutions.
PERLICK RESIDENTIAL UNDERCOUNTER CUBELET ICE MAKER PRODUCT MANUAL MAINTENANCE CLEANING AND SANITIZING INSTRUCTIONS (cont.) 3. Sanitizing Solution Dilute 1.25 fl. oz. (37 ml or 2.5 tbs) of a 5.25% sodium hypochlorite solution (chlorine bleach) with 2.5 gallons (9.5 l) of warm water. This is a minimum amount. Make more solution if necessary. Using a chlorine test strip or other method, confirm that you have a concentration of about 200 ppm.
PERLICK RESIDENTIAL UNDERCOUNTER CUBELET ICE MAKER PRODUCT MANUAL MAINTENANCE STORAGE BIN DRAIN CONDENSER In some conditions, slime may build up inside the storage bin drain and prevent water from draining properly. To prevent this buildup, perform the following procedure once every 3 months or as often as necessary for conditions. Check the condenser once a year, and clean if required by following the steps below. More frequent cleaning may be required depending on location.

PERLICK RESIDENTIAL UNDERCOUNTER CUBELET ICE MAKER PRODUCT MANUAL PREPARING THE APPLIANCE FOR PERIODS OF NON-USE PREPARING THE APPLIANCE FOR PERIODS OF NON-USE During extended periods of non-use, extended absences, or in sub-freezing temperatures, follow the instructions below. When the appliance is not used for two or three days under normal conditions, it is sufficient to move the control switch to the “OFF” position. !
